HB1004

Exempting certain dwelling units from automatic sprinkler system requirements.

Introduced·11/7/25
Text Text

Exempts detached buildings with up to 4 residential units from automatic sprinkler system requirements.

New Hampshire HB1004 amends the state fire code and building code to exempt detached buildings with up to 4 residential units from automatic fire suppression or sprinkler system requirements. This applies to both new construction and existing buildings. The exemption does not apply if a local regulation mandates a cistern, dry hydrant, fire pond, or other credible water source. The act takes effect 60 days after its passage.
